首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

node.js 版本下载

Node.js的版本下载主要依赖于官方发布的版本管理工具nvm(Node Version Manager)或者直接从官方网站下载。

一、基础概念

  1. Node.js:一个基于Chrome V8引擎的JavaScript运行时环境,它使得开发者可以使用JavaScript来编写服务器端代码。
  2. nvm:一个用于管理多个Node.js版本的工具,可以方便地在不同版本之间切换。

二、下载方式及优势

  1. 使用nvm下载
    • 优势:可以轻松管理多个Node.js版本,便于切换和测试。
    • 步骤: a. 安装nvm(根据操作系统选择相应的安装方法)。 b. 使用nvm install命令下载所需的Node.js版本,例如:nvm install 14.17.0。 c. 使用nvm use命令切换到所需版本,例如:nvm use 14.17.0
  • 直接从官方网站下载
    • 优势:简单直接,适合不需要管理多个版本的用户。
    • 步骤: a. 访问Node.js官方网站。 b. 根据操作系统选择相应的版本下载。 c. 下载完成后,按照安装向导进行安装。

三、应用场景

  • 前端开发:Node.js提供了丰富的npm包管理工具,便于前端开发者快速搭建开发环境和项目依赖。
  • 后端开发:Node.js的非阻塞I/O模型使其在高并发场景下表现出色,适合开发实时应用、API服务等。
  • 自动化脚本:Node.js可以用于编写各种自动化脚本,如构建脚本、部署脚本等。

四、可能遇到的问题及解决方法

  1. 版本兼容性问题:某些npm包可能只支持特定版本的Node.js。解决方法是在nvm管理的多个版本之间切换,或者升级/降级Node.js版本以匹配包的要求。
  2. 安装失败:可能是网络问题或权限问题导致的。解决方法包括更换网络环境、使用管理员权限运行安装程序等。
  3. 性能问题:Node.js在处理CPU密集型任务时可能表现不佳。解决方法包括使用worker线程、优化代码逻辑或考虑使用其他语言编写相关部分。

总之,Node.js的版本下载和管理可以根据个人需求选择合适的方式。使用nvm可以方便地管理多个版本,而直接从官方网站下载则更加简单直接。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分35秒

SVN版本控制技术专题-05-SVN的下载

2分43秒

Codeblocks最新版免安装版本下载使用教程

5分49秒

SVN版本控制技术专题-18-TortoiseSVN的下载与安装

9分53秒

SVN版本控制技术专题-41-Apache服务器的下载

9分16秒

SVN版本控制技术专题-34-Eclipse中的SVN之插件下载

1分3秒

安装 Node.js

35分29秒

尚硅谷-07-MySQL8.0与5.7版本的下载、安装与配置

14分9秒

Node.js入门到实战 01 Node.js介绍与安装 学习猿地

7分5秒

云上远程开发Node.js应用

15分38秒

008_尚硅谷课程系列之Linux_入门篇_Linux安装(一)_CentOS的版本选择和下载

15分38秒

008_尚硅谷课程系列之Linux_入门篇_Linux安装(一)_CentOS的版本选择和下载

11分58秒

07-尚硅谷-深入解读Java12&13-JDK12&13的下载与IDEA2019.2版本的安装

领券